SQLite:
SQLite是一种数据库,Python中集成了SQLite3,所以在Python中使用SQLite,可以直接导入SQLite包,不需要做额外的配置。
更多的SQLite简介和相关知识可以查看专门的教程:http://www.runoob.com/sqlite/sqlite-tutorial.html
Python中使用SQLite:
可以直接像下面这样直接在Python中使用SQLite,无需任何其他操作,比如下载sqlite、配置环境、连接驱动等等。
代码语言:javascript复制#首先,导入包
import sqlite3
#然后连接到数据库TEST
#如果数据库存在,直接连接;否则会创建相应的数据库
connect = sqlite3.connect('TEST.db')
#创建一个游标,用于数据库操作:
cursor = conn.cursor()
#创建表
cursor.execute('create table T_BASE (ID INT PRIMARY KEY, NAME VARCHAR(20) NOT NULL)')
#插入数据
cursor.execute('insert into T_BASE (ID, NAME) values (1,'JACK')')
#查询数据
cursor.execute('SELECT * FROM T_BASE WHERE ID=1')
#更新数据
cursor.execute('UPDATE T_BASE SET NAME= 'MARY' WHERE ID = 1')
#删除数据
cursor.execute('DELETE FROM T_BASE WHERE ID = 1')
#结束
#关闭游标
cursor.close()
#提交事务
connect.commit()
#关闭数据库连接
connect.close()